WebApr 12, 2024 · Peel the squash, and remove its seeds with a spoon. Slice the squash into manageable chunks (roughly 1-inch cubes). Lay out the diced squash on a baking sheet in a single layer, then place it in the freezer for about an hour, or until frozen. Transfer the squash to a plastic bag, and store in the freezer for up to a year.
WebOct 21, 2024 · Instructions. set oven to 375F. Toss the seeds with the oil and the appropriate seasonings in a small bowl. Make sure to get all the seeds evenly coated. Spread the seeds out on a dry baking sheet, making sure they’re in a single layer. Bake for 15-20 minutes, until they turn golden and start to pop.
